
Burke's Names Next Head of School
November 15, 2011
Dear Burke’s Community,
It is our great pleasure to announce that the Board of Trustees has appointed Michele Williams as our next Head of School, effective July 1, 2012. Michele comes to us from the Stevenson School in Pebble Beach, California, where she has been Head of the Pebble Beach Campus since 1998.
Michele’s appointment -- on the unanimous recommendation of the Search Committee and the unanimous vote of the Board of Trustees -- culminates a comprehensive national search that yielded an outstanding group of candidates from schools across the country. Michele brings an extensive background in independent school education, including more than a decade as the Head of Stevenson’s 540- student upper school.

Born to a family of educators, Michele grew up in New York and received her undergraduate degree in American Studies from Smith College, where she was a varsity athlete. She also holds a Master’s Degree in Nonprofit Management. She began her career teaching history at Suffield Academy in Connecticut. Michele moved to California to join Stevenson in 1991 and held positions of increasing academic and administrative responsibility, including Director of Residence and Dean of Students, before being named Head of the Pebble Beach Campus in 1998.
